Increased acidosis and hypoxaemia is associated with :
Correct Answer: Increased fetal diastolic flow in the middle cerebral aery with absent diastolic flow in the aoa
Description: MIDDLE CEREBRAL AERY DOPPLER Normally,middle cerebral vessels have a very little diastolic flow and hence an increased resistance .A brain sparing effect is seen in IUGR with a reduction in the resistance indices in the middle cerebral vessels due to shunting of blood to brain in IUGR.This occurs after umbilical aery flow becomes abnormal and is called cephalisation of flow.Once the middle cerebral aery flow is abnormal the fetal outcome is worse and is indication for delivery.In fetal anemia due to Rh isoimmunisation the peak systolic velocity in the middle cerebral aery is increased.
